Description

In onPermissionGrantResult of GrantPermissionsActivity.java, there is a possible incorrectly granted permission due to a missing permission check. This could lead to local escalation of privilege on a locked device with no additional execution privileges needed. User interaction is needed for exploitation.Product: AndroidVersions: Android-8.0 Android-8.1 Android-9Android ID: A-68777217
